Bag Policy

Due to strict security protocols and the limited space within the historic buildings, large bags, suitcases, and rucksacks exceeding 40cm x 25cm x 25cm are not permitted inside the Tower of London. Please note that there are no cloakroom or locker facilities available on site, so visitors are advised to make alternative arrangements for storing large items before arriving.

Smoking Policy

The Tower of London is a designated smoke-free site. For the health and safety of all visitors, staff, and the preservation of our historic environment, smoking, including the use of e-cigarettes and vaping devices, is strictly prohibited in all indoor and outdoor areas across the entire premises. Food & Drink

To protect the priceless collections and delicate structures of the Tower of London, consumption of food and beverages is strictly prohibited inside all historic buildings, exhibition spaces, and enclosed areas. You are welcome to enjoy your own food and non-alcoholic drinks in the designated outdoor picnic areas. Several cafes and refreshment points are also available on site. Are pets allowed inside the Tower of London?
Only assistance dogs are permitted inside the Tower of London. Pets, including emotional support animals, are not allowed. Please ensure your assistance dog is clearly identifiable.
Can I take photographs or videos inside the Tower?
Photography and videography for personal use are generally permitted in most outdoor areas. However, photography is strictly prohibited inside certain exhibitions and historic buildings, particularly where the Crown Jewels are displayed. Please look for signage and respect the instructions of staff.
